Oh, durr, I just reread you original post. The problem I found in my
U-Pick-Em 727 would have produced the same slow engagement of reverse,
eventually taking out top gear as well, particularly when cold. The
sealing rings between the pump and the D+R clutch drum are probably
wearing out, with grooves worn in the drum as well. Once warmed up, it
will usually hold enough pressure to engage the clutch (D+R= direct +
reverse). It'll gradually get worse. Unless it has a modified valve
body, it's best to put it in neutral for warming up, full fluid flow...
